NAME

       pycallgraph - Python Call Graph

SYNOPSIS

       pycallgraph [OPTION]... OUTPUT_MODE [OUTPUT_OPTIONS] python_file.py

DESCRIPTION

       pycallgraph is a program that creates call graph visualization from Python scripts.

       OUTPUT_MODE can be one of graphviz, gephi and json. python_file.py is a python script that will be traced
       and afterwards, a call graph visualization will be generated.

GENERAL ARGUMENTS

       <OUTPUT_MODE>
              A choice of graphviz, gephi and json.

       -h, --help
              Shows a list of possible options for the command line.

       -v, --verbose
              Turns on verbose mode which will print out information of pycallgraph's state and processing.

       -d, --debug
              Turns on debug mode which will print out debugging information such as the raw Graphviz  generated
              files.

       -ng, --no-groups
              Do not group modules in the results. By default this is turned on and will visually group together
              methods of the same module. The technique of grouping does rely on the type of output used.

       -s, --stdlib
              When running a trace, also include the Python standard library.

       -m, --memory
              An experimental option which includes memory tracking in the trace.

       -t, --threaded
              An experimental option which processes the trace in another thread. This may or may not be faster.

FILTERING ARGUMENTS

       -i, --include <pattern>
              Wildcard pattern of modules to include in the output. You can have multiple include arguments.

       -e, --exclude <pattern>
              Wildcard pattern of modules to exclude in the output. You can have multiple include arguments.

       --include-pycallgraph
              By default pycallgraph filters itself out of the trace. Enabling this will include pycallgraph  in
              the trace.

       --max-depth
              Maximum stack depth to trace. Any calls made past this stack depth are not included in the trace.

GRAPHVIZ ARGUMENTS

       -l <tool>, --tool <tool>
              Modify  the default Graphviz tool used by pycallgraph. It uses "dot", but can be changed to either
              neato, fdp, sfdp, twopi, or circo.

EXAMPLES

       Create a call graph image called pycallgraph.png on myprogram.py:

          pycallgraph graphviz -- ./myprogram.py

       Create a call graph of a standard Python installation script with command line parameters:

          pycallgraph graphviz --output-file=setup.png -- setup.py --dry-run install

       Run Django's manage.py script, but since there are many calls within Django, and will cause  a  massively
       sized generated image, we can filter it to only trace the core Django modules:

          pycallgraph -v --stdlib --include "django.core.*" graphviz -- ./manage.py syncdb --noinput
